Description

Java Examples, Explanations, and Exercises A Beginners Guide to ObjectOriented Programming in Java, 3rd EditionImmerse yourself in the world of Java programming with this comprehensive and concise beginners textbook. Each unit of the book is carefully crafted to provide a handson learning experience. The journey begins with an example that presents a problem, an English algorithm for better understanding, a UML class diagram for effective communication, and a Java code solution. The new concepts introduced in the code are thoroughly explained to ensure a solid grasp of Java programming. At the end of each unit, you will be presented with an exercise designed to challenge and reinforce the knowledge and skills you have acquired throughout the unit.With a total of 30 units spread across 7 chapters, plus a final project in Chapter 8, this book covers all the essential topics. But it doesnt stop there. Test your understanding with thoughtprovoking multiple choice questions at the end of each chapter, covering both concepts and coding. With a grand total of 449 questions, youll have ample opportunity to reinforce your knowledge. Additionally, each chapter includes essay questions to deepen your understanding of the major concepts.Focused on objectoriented programming (OOP), this book introduces the concept of classes and objects early on in Chapter 2.
